5 Ways Soil Matting Can Help The Environment

Soil matting, also known as erosion control blankets, is the practice of using mats made from various materials to protect soil surfaces. These mats, often made from organic or synthetic fibers, or a combination of both primarily serve a dual purpose: to prevent soil erosion and promote vegetation growth, but it has other benefits.
